The two core features of Remerge include solo and group reels. Here's the POV of a user creating a group reel:

01

Create your reel. Choose a solo reel to tell your own story, or a group reel to collaborate with friends — then give it a name and description.

02

Set the duration for how long the reel lasts (ex. 1–7 days).

03

Add friends. The group reel is now created, and the countdown begins.

04

Each day, you add in quick video clips. I can see my own clips, but I can't see anyone else's until the timer ends. No spoilers.

05

Countdown and Release — when time's up, Remerge automatically combines everyone's clips into one video compilation. Now everyone can enjoy an entertaining mini-movie of a shared sequential experience.

Example Scenarios

Group Vacations

A group of college friends go to Cancún for Spring Break. They set up a 7-day reel called "Spring Break 2026". Each person adds video clips: beach volleyball, late-night adventures, pool parties, and one guy having too many margaritas. During the week, no one sees the full story — just their own added clips. Then, on the final morning, when everyone's on the way to the airport, the reel unlocks. The group can now relive the entire trip with a hilarious highlight film.

Music Festivals & Events

Four friends head to Miami Music Week. On the first night, one of them creates a "Miami Music Week" group reel, sets the duration to 3 days, and invites the others. Each night, they record clips — the DJ dropping a beat, the fireworks, the crowd singing along. Everyone can see their own clips but not each other's. After the last set ends, the timer runs out. The next morning, they wake up to a merged reel of the entire weekend, reliving the lights, the music, and their shared memories from every angle.

Individual Adventures

A student studying abroad in Barcelona, Spain creates a weekly recurring reel just for themselves. Every day, they drop in a short clip: sipping coffee in a plaza, walking through gothic streets, exploring the nightlife, trying tapas with friends, and more. At the end of the trip the reel compiles into a personal video journal — a highlight reel of their adventure that feels authentic and spontaneous, not over-produced. They save it and share it with their friends and family back home.
